CVE-2016-5566 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. Unspecified vulnerability in Oracle Sun Solaris 11.3 all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ality via unknown vectors.. EPSS estimates a 1.84%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
Description
Unspecified vulnerability in Oracle Sun Solaris 11.3 allows remote attackers to affect confidentiality via unknown vectors.
